Pick up a Rock Band or Guitar Hero guitar to play along with the standard karaoke gameplay that the SingStar franchise is known for.
A version of Tap Tap Revenge for the iPhone featuring songs from the band Coldplay
Get ready to rock out on the DS again with Guitar Hero: On Tour Decades, a sequel to the earlier game of 2008. Decades features music from the 70's, 80's, 90's, 00's, and today.
The fourth game in the Guitar Hero series adds drums and vocals to the mix, along with a music studio that you can use to create new tracks and share them online.
Konami is getting back into the guitar and drums market with an all-new rhythm game called Rock Revolution.
The fourth installment of the series (Guitar Hero: Rock the 80's being the 3rd) that single handedly revitalized the music-game genre, Guitar Hero III retains the core gameplay of its predecessors while delivering a more challenging experience.
Final entry in the Guitar Hero series developed by Harmonix focusing specifically on the sounds of the 80's.
Guitar Hero II is the second entry into Harmonix's popular Guitar Hero franchise, adding more songs and several new gameplay features as well as bringing the franchise to the Xbox 360.
The first and only console version of Konami's ground-breaking music game franchise, beatmania IIDX, to be released in the United States.
Guitar Hero allows players to step into the shoes of a rock god and play some of the most famous guitar songs of all time.
